A short Kakashi “Nani?” anime reaction clip, commonly used in Naruto edits, surprise memes and videos where a character suddenly notices something odd.

This clip is a brief reaction sound of Kakashi saying “Nani?”, the Japanese word for “what?” It has the sharp, startled delivery that makes anime reaction audio so useful in edits. The sound lands fast, with a sudden tone of confusion and disbelief that instantly tells viewers something unexpected just happened. Creators use it to punch up reveals, weird moments, plot twists or jokes where a character needs a clean, recognizable anime-style reaction without a long setup.

This sound is associated with Kakashi, a major character from the Naruto anime and manga franchise. Short “nani” reaction clips spread widely through anime meme culture, soundboards and fan edits because they communicate surprise in a very compact way. The Kakashi version remains popular in reaction videos and comedic edits where creators want a recognizable anime voice instead of a generic gasp. उपयोग के लिए पेशेवर टिप

Place the clip right on the frame where the surprise is revealed, then hard cut to a close-up, zoom or freeze frame. It works best after a split-second pause; avoid stacking it over other dialogue or the word gets lost.

What does “nani” mean in this sound?
“Nani” is Japanese for “what?” In this clip, it is delivered as a surprised reaction, which is why people use it in edits when something unexpected, confusing or absurd appears on screen.
Is this Kakashi sound from Naruto?
The sound is associated with Kakashi, the well-known character from Naruto. People usually search for it as a Naruto reaction sound because his voice and the anime context make the clip instantly recognizable to fans.
How do people use the Kakashi Nani clip in memes?
Creators usually drop it at the exact moment of a reveal, mistake or strange visual. It works especially well in anime edits, gaming clips and short reaction memes where a fast voice cue sells confusion better than text alone.
